Beijing Said to Mull More Steps to Cool Property Market

a

(Beijing) – In the midst of the rebounding real estate market, the central government is considering new curbs for the property market, a source close to top decision-makers says.

The source said that affordable housing could give a boost to the economy, but the central government was unsatisfied with the pace of construction of such homes.

"We need to establish a monitoring mechanism to supervise the developers," he said. "For instance, if they don't build affordable housing, developers will not be allowed to sell their houses."
